import abc
import six


@six.add_metaclass(abc.ABCMeta)
class KmipClient:
    """
    A simplified KMIP client interface for conducting KMIP operations.

    The KmipClient provides a simple external interface for various KMIP
    operations and composes the bulk of the PyKMIP Pie API.
    """
    @abc.abstractmethod
    def create(self, algorithm, length):
        """
        Create a symmetric key on a KMIP appliance.

        Args:
            algorithm (CryptographicAlgorithm): An enumeration defining the
                algorithm to use to generate the symmetric key.
            length (int): The length in bits for the symmetric key.
        """
        pass

    @abc.abstractmethod
    def create_key_pair(self, algorithm, length):
        """
        Create an asymmetric key pair on a KMIP appliance.

        Args:
            algorithm (CryptographicAlgorithm): An enumeration defining the
                algorithm to use to generate the key pair.
            length (int): The length in bits for the key pair.
        """
        pass

    @abc.abstractmethod
    def register(self, managed_object):
        """
        Register a managed object with a KMIP appliance.

        Args:
            managed_object (ManagedObject): A managed object to register. An
                instantiatable subclass of ManagedObject from the Pie API.
        """
        pass

    @abc.abstractmethod
    def get(self, uid):
        """
        Get a managed object from a KMIP appliance.

        Args:
            uid (string): The unique ID of the managed object to retrieve.
        """
        pass

    @abc.abstractmethod
    def get_attribute_list(self, uid):
        """
        Get a list of attribute names for a managed object on a KMIP appliance.

        Args:
            uid (string): The unique ID of the managed object whose attribute
                names should be retrieved.
        """
        pass

    @abc.abstractmethod
    def destroy(self, uid):
        """
        Destroy a managed object stored by a KMIP appliance.

        Args:
            uid (string): The unique ID of the managed object to destroy.
        """
        pass
